When using the CODMAN ® MALIS CMC ®-V Bipolar Electrosurgical Generator or the generator of the MALIS® Bipolar Electrosurgical System CMC®-III, the maximum allowable power settings are as follows. Coagulation: 90 Malis Units (25 Watts) = 500 Volts Cutting: 60 Malis Units (20 Watts) = 500 Volts For other generators, refer to the operator’s manual to determine the maximum allowable power.

DESCRIPTION
The CODMAN MALIS CMC V Bipolar Electrosurgical Generator brings the advantage of an innovative and intuitive user interface, the performance of DUAL WAVE waveform technology, together with the proven digital electronics that delivers precision controlled power and irrigation in one package. An oversized color display is exceptionally easy to read and use. Multifunctional on-screen controls, as do the dedicated CUT and COAG knobs facilitate swift and sure setting changes. Programmable user profiles guarantee convenient and consistent set-up. As with previous generations, the CODMAN MALIS CMC V Bipolar Electrosurgical Generator continues to utilize the Asynchronous, Aperiodic MALIS Waveform coupled with Ultra-Low Output to deliver consistent control during coagulation. High Power and Micro Bipolar CUT and COAG modes make the CODMAN MALIS CMC V Bipolar Electrosurgical Generator a versatile tool that responds to the multiple demands of neurosurgery. The new CODMAN MALIS CMC V Bipolar Electrosurgical Generator leverages over 40 years of continuous product improvements to deliver one of the most robust bipolar electrosurgical platforms resulting in maximizing equipment “up-time”. Designed to utilize tested accessories and existing consumables, minimizes the need for additional training or duplicate inventories.
The CODMAN MALIS CMC V Bipolar Electrosurgical Generator is indicated for use in micro, macro and endoscopic bipolar cutting and coagulation of tissue and sealing of blood vessels in all types of surgery. Procedures must be performed by a surgeon with experience in the use of electrosurgical devices and generators.

FEATURES
- Proven DUAL WAVE™ Technology
- CUT and COAGULATE with confidence using the proprietary Malis 1 MHz, Aperiodic, Asynchronous Waveform.
- Programmable User Profiles
- Convenient storage of up to 8 generator settings by procedural or surgeon preference
- Enhanced Bipolar Outputs
- Independent bipolar outputs allow for enhanced cut and coagulation functionality.
- Dedicated Rotary Control
- Direct control of both CUT and COAG functions.
- Touch Screen Technology
- Intuitive touch screen interface allows for the convenience of swift function changes.
- Oversized Color Screen
- Information is bright and easy in all lighting conditions.
- Platform-Compatible Consumables
- No new codes or additional training required to use consumables.
- BIPOLAR CUT and COAG Modes
- No requirement for separate equipment to perform
CUT and COAG functions.
